Output 2483559f9af33cb74666af92da69cb15275307717d71f04ceeb393302950efd9:17

value
76052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bfbab7e8914c99a0a10509e8f8ab9fd2cbaaa84 OP_EQUAL
address
38cn6GAL4ramBMFLWftaowiDcqBdzndRSx
transaction
2483559f9af33cb74666af92da69cb15275307717d71f04ceeb393302950efd9
spent
true